Current Role
Devonshe has served as the Director of Finance at Coosa Valley Medical Center since 2006. In this role, she is responsible for managing the organization's financial operations, including budgeting, forecasting, and financial reporting. Devonshe has played a pivotal role in optimizing the hospital's financial processes, resulting in a 15% reduction in operating expenses over the past three years. She has also spearheaded the implementation of a new enterprise resource planning (ERP) system, improving data accuracy and streamlining decision-making across the organization.
Career Progression
Prior to her current position, Devonshe held various finance and accounting roles, including Senior Accountant at Sylacauga Health System and Financial Analyst at Sylacauga Regional Hospital.
